My Background and Approach

I grew up in a radical faith community that conditioned me to believe psychology was deceptive and dangerous. For those who are familiar with the term (and I truly hope you are not) "Nouthetic" counseling was all that was allowed. It's difficult to articulate the damage this did to my psyche, but I'm happy to report that I'm healing and growing stronger every day. My hope is that you'll be able to say the same someday if you were unfortunate enough to be raised in a similar environment. My approach to therapy is eclectic, compassionate, and always trauma informed. My late therapist used to say, “People are too complex to be broken down into parts and explained by a theory,” and I couldn't agree more. With that disclaimer in mind, there are some theories I pull from more than others. Rogerian Person-centered, IFS, and DBT, offer unique language and imagery which is especially useful in exploring spiritual abuse and religious trauma. I am also EMDR trained.
